CARLOS M. BENITEZ, INC. EMPLOYEES' PENSION PLAN Benefits

401k Plan TypeDefined Benefit Pension
Plan Features/Benefits
  • Benefits are primarily pay related
  • Covered by PBGC - Plan is covered under the PBGC insurance program (see ERISA section 4021).
  • Frozen Plan - As of the last day of the plan year, the plan provides that no participant will get any new benefit accrual (whether because of service or compensation).
  • Plan not intended to be qualified - A plan not intended to be qualified under Code sections 401, 403, or 408.
